Behavorial Health Systems Baltimore

Behavorial Health Systems Baltimore reported paying Crista Taylor, President Ceo, $267,994 in total compensation (FY 2023).

That places Crista Taylor at approximately the 12th percentile among 17 similarly sized mental health & crisis intervention nonprofits (median $349,823).
